Bulldogs fall in season finale to Benton

Benton spoiled Harrisburg's senior night in girl's prep basketball with a 47-35 win over the Lady Bulldogs Thursday night at Davenport Gym.

Harrisburg got as close as four in the fourth quarter, but closed the regular season at 8-19 and 2-8 in the SIRR-Ohio.

Sophomore Ashley Ferrell led the team with 18 points. Shelby Boer had eight, and the lone senior, Lexi Griffin, added four.

Lindsey Murray played limited minutes because of back problems and Whitney Younger is out the rest of the year with a concussion. She is Harrisburg's first guard off the bench.

The Lady Bulldogs open post season play Monday night at 8:10 opposite Fairfield in the Eldorado 2A regional.

The last time the two team's played, Fairfield won by five points in overtime at the Lady Eagle Winter Classic.
